As We May Think
https://www.theatlantic.com/magazine/archive/1945/07/as-we-may-think/303881/
分享一篇不错的文章As We May Think,该文章发布于1945年,但谷歌把这篇文章放在了第一个的位置。这篇文章提出了一种信息机器的构想,这种机器命名为Memex,也就是“memory extender”这两个单词词首的组合,意思是“记忆的延伸”。
这个设想的影响非常大,后来许多早期的计算机论文中都提到了这个机器。然后,文中关于信息切换的描述,直接启发了“超文本协议”(hypertext)的发明。现在,我们在互联网上不同的链接之间跳转,其源头都可以追溯到这篇文章。(百度百科:https://baike.baidu.com/item/Memex)

16 Minutes on the News #41: Tiktok and ‘Seeing Like an Algorithm’
https://a16z.com/2020/09/18/16mins-tiktok-seeing-like-an-algorithm-friendly-design-creativity-network-effects-video/
对tiktok感兴趣的朋友可以听听这个播客,网页上有文字版本。内容里提到:tiktok是让人习惯用手机制作视频的创造性工具,同时其利用热门,音乐让人能够重复别人的即兴表演,降低了创造内容的成本。
然后,他们提到了一个词:“seeing like an algorithm” 。大概意思是TikTok 应用集中体现了“像算法一样看东西”的思想ーー如果算法将成为你的应用的关键功能之一,你如何设计一个应用,让算法看到它需要看到的东西?
